The Margonda for Readability and Mobile Optimization
While The Margonda is primarily a decorative font, it can still be optimized for readability, especially when used in short text or headlines. On mobile screens, small previews, and fast-scrolling feeds, it's important to keep the text concise and well-spaced. Avoid using The Margonda for long paragraphs or body text, as its intricate details may reduce legibility on smaller devices.
To improve readability, pair The Margonda with a complementary font that provides contrast and clarity. A clean sans serif font works well for captions, while a traditional serif font can provide a more formal look. This pairing ensures that your design remains both beautiful and functional across all platforms.
The Margonda for Commercial Use and Licensing
Before using The Margonda in commercial projects, such as client campaigns, merchandise, or digital products, review the font's licensing terms carefully. Ensure that you have the appropriate rights to use the font in your specific context. This step is crucial for avoiding legal issues and ensuring that your designs are fully compliant with font usage policies.
